Daniil Medvedev vs Joao Sousa H2H: 2-1
Daniil Medvedev holds a 2–1 lead over Joao Sousa in their ATP head-to-head. Across 3 main-draw meetings, they are tied 1–1 on clay, while Daniil Medvedev leads 1–0 on hard courts. Most recently, Daniil Medvedev won the 2019 Monte Carlo Masters second round 6-1 6-1.

H2H Match Log
| Date | Tournament | Category | Round | Surface | Winner | Score | Loser | Match |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Apr 16, 2019* | Monte Carlo Masters | Masters 1000 | R64 | Clay | Daniil Medvedev | 6-1 6-1 | Joao Sousa | Match data |
| Sep 20, 2018* | St. Petersburg | ATP 250 | R32 | Hard | Daniil Medvedev | 6-4 6-1 | Joao Sousa | Match data |
| May 3, 2018* | Estoril | ATP 250 | R32 | Clay | Joao Sousa | 7-6(1) 7-5 | Daniil Medvedev | Match data |
* Estimated match date where the exact historical date is unavailable.
